Full Job Description

Introduction

Ashfield District Council has an exciting opportunity for a Repairs and Maintenance Apprentice (Electrician) to join our Housing Operations Team. The successful candidate will be reliable, punctual, eager to learn, able to follow instructions, and committed to developing new skills. 



About the Employer

As one of the largest employers in the area we offer a wide range of services across the district including housing repairs, parks and green spaces, neighbourhood wardens, environmental health, planning and customer services to name just a few.
We are located near to the M1 and most of our sites are on a bus route or are within walking distance of a train station.



What You'll Do

  • To learn the skills of the relevant trade and to attend college, as required, whilst also gathering the required evidence in a timely manner to achieve the trade qualification
  • Accurately complete required college documentation, coursework, and workplace logs to specified deadlines, attending regular progress reviews with the apprentice advisor
  • Communicate clearly and professionally with customers. Build and maintain positive relationships with tenants, leaseholders, residents, and service users to support the delivery of high-quality services
  • Assist in carrying out all types of repairs and maintenance work in a multi-skilled environment allied to the relevant trade discipline in both tenanted and void properties

Course Information

Course: Installation and maintenance electrician (level 3)

Level: 3

Route: Construction and the built environment

Apprenticeship Level: Advanced



Working Arrangements

Working Week: Monday to Friday Shifts to be confirmed

Expected Duration: 4 Years



Training Provider: WEST NOTTINGHAMSHIRE COLLEGE
